1 # bash/zsh completion support for core Git.
2 #
3 # Copyright (C) 2006,2007 Shawn O. Pearce <spearce@spearce.org>
4 # Conceptually based on gitcompletion (http://gitweb.hawaga.org.uk/).
5 # Distributed under the GNU General Public License, version 2.0.
6 #
7 # The contained completion routines provide support for completing:
8 #
9 # *) local and remote branch names
10 # *) local and remote tag names
11 # *) .git/remotes file names
12 # *) git 'subcommands'
13 # *) git email aliases for git-send-email
14 # *) tree paths within 'ref:path/to/file' expressions
15 # *) file paths within current working directory and index
16 # *) common --long-options
17 #
18 # To use these routines:
19 #
20 # 1) Copy this file to somewhere (e.g. ~/.git-completion.bash).
21 # 2) Add the following line to your .bashrc/.zshrc:
22 # source ~/.git-completion.bash
23 # 3) Consider changing your PS1 to also show the current branch,
24 # see git-prompt.sh for details.
25 #
26 # If you use complex aliases of form '!f() { ... }; f', you can use the null
27 # command ':' as the first command in the function body to declare the desired
28 # completion style. For example '!f() { : git commit ; ... }; f' will
29 # tell the completion to use commit completion. This also works with aliases
30 # of form "!sh -c '...'". For example, "!sh -c ': git commit ; ... '".
31 #
32 # Compatible with bash 3.2.57.
33 #
34 # You can set the following environment variables to influence the behavior of
35 # the completion routines:
36 #
37 # GIT_COMPLETION_CHECKOUT_NO_GUESS
38 #
39 # When set to "1", do not include "DWIM" suggestions in git-checkout
40 # and git-switch completion (e.g., completing "foo" when "origin/foo"
41 # exists).

188
189 # This function can be used to access a tokenized list of words
190 # on the command line:
191 #
192 # __git_reassemble_comp_words_by_ref '=:'
193 # if test "${words_[cword_-1]}" = -w
194 # then
195 # ...
196 # fi
197 #
198 # The argument should be a collection of characters from the list of
199 # word completion separators (COMP_WORDBREAKS) to treat as ordinary
200 # characters.
201 #
202 # This is roughly equivalent to going back in time and setting
203 # COMP_WORDBREAKS to exclude those characters. The intent is to
204 # make option types like --date=<type> and <rev>:<path> easy to
205 # recognize by treating each shell word as a single token.
206 #
207 # It is best not to set COMP_WORDBREAKS directly because the value is
208 # shared with other completion scripts. By the time the completion
209 # function gets called, COMP_WORDS has already been populated so local
210 # changes to COMP_WORDBREAKS have no effect.
211 #
